Where AI Shines in CX
Here’s where AI can truly move the needle when paired with human insight:
Predictive Personalization
Imagine a shopping site that knows you’re running low on a product before you even think to reorder. AI can analyze purchase history, browsing behavior, and contextual data to surface exactly what a user needs — when they need it.
IMPACT: Moves the business from reactive to proactive service.
Conversational Interfaces
Chatbots and virtual assistants aren’t new — but with AI, they can now understand nuance, context, and intent. Done right, they feel less like a script and more like talking to a genuinely helpful store assistant.
IMPACT: Faster resolutions, lower support costs, happier customers.
Adaptive Journeys
Old digital experiences were like train tracks — fixed, one-size-fits-all journeys. AI changes that. It dynamically adjusts the content, navigation, and next steps based on each user’s real-time actions.
IMPACT: Removes unnecessary clicks, keeps users engaged longer, and increases conversions.
Intelligent Insights
AI isn’t just for automating tasks — it’s a pattern-finder. It can analyze thousands of interactions to uncover what’s working, what’s not, and where customers are silently dropping off.
IMPACT: Informed decision-making, faster iteration cycles, and better ROI on every improvement.
